Brock Purdy is always praised for his calm, poised demeanor on the football field, but when the 49ers quarterback faced a new obstacle on Thursday night, his mentality was briefly tested.

The second-year pro threw the first pick-six of his NFL career in San Francisco’s 31-13 win over the Seattle Seahawks on Thanksgiving, but said he couldn’t change his mindset even when facing a new form of adversity experienced.

“Obviously we’re up by three touchdowns and then we just give them one like that, so now it’s a two-score game,” Purdy told reporters at Lumen Field after the game. “So now it’s real. And the game is back in play, that’s how it felt considering they were back in the game. For myself, I had to be smart with the ball, but at the same time I also had to have that aggressive touch and not be afraid to rip things up in tight windows and move the ball and get first downs and score touchdowns.

“That’s where I got to with my mindset for the future. Obviously it sucked going through it – I had to learn from it. But as far as I’m concerned and as far as playing this position is concerned, nothing can change that. So that’s it.” I had to keep telling myself.

On the 49ers’ first possession of the second half, Purdy threw a pass to Christian McCaffrey, but the 49ers running back tipped the ball, which ended up in the hands of Seahawks linebacker Jordyn Brooks. Brooks then rushed 12 yards into the end zone to pull Seattle within 24-10 with 11:23 left in the third quarter.

However, Purdy responded midway through the fourth quarter with a 28-yard touchdown pass to Brandon Aiyuk – which the QB ripped into a tight window between four defenders – and put the Seahawks away for good.

San Francisco improved to 8-3 on the season and, with Purdy’s steady but resilient attitude, will hope things continue the rest of the way.
